When shells fell on Fort Sumter on April 12, 1861, a country was torn apart. This began four long years of the most devastating was on United States soil. The Great War of Destruction is a compelling first-hand look at the was that divided a country. Historian Russell G. Le Van has compiled personal accounts and letters along with military orders and strategies to present an in-depth look at the War Between the States. Interviews with Civil War veterans and letters written in the midst of battle give us one of the most powerful views of the Civil War ever.
